Transaction 58f50b682d8133a3346b48f7762a1c476dcaf6a9c9d6a4e14834388d4dbebc01

1 Input
2 Outputs
  • 58f50b682d8133a3346b48f7762a1c476dcaf6a9c9d6a4e14834388d4dbebc01:0
  • value  2317000
    address  15GLyLLC7gJ1CEgebBAW1pRf5yuKZHtUoE
  • 58f50b682d8133a3346b48f7762a1c476dcaf6a9c9d6a4e14834388d4dbebc01:1
  • value  1989826
    address  3N1V2qWA5hpScEmS72pMooYRmXUiLmwPQQ